TASS, November 13. The East Asia Summit (EAS) in Cambodia's capital Phnom Penh started without US President Joe Biden, Russian Foreign Ministry Spokeswoman Maria Zakharova said on Sunday.

"The EAC summit in Cambodia (not to be confused with Colombia) kicked off without Biden. We waited for 30 minutes. He didn't show up," Zakharova wrote on her Telegram channel on Sunday. Russia is represented at the summit by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ov.

Earlier it was reported that Biden, speaking on Saturday before the start of the summit with the leaders of ASEAN countries in Phnom Penh, confused the name of the country chairing the association, calling Cambodia Colombia.

The East Asia Summit is a platform for dialogue among Asia-Pacific (APAC) leaders on political settlement, development and the promotion of practical cooperation among states. The format was established in 2005, and Russia officially joined it during the fifth East Asia Summit in October 2010 in Hanoi.
